船舶制造虚拟试验数据管理系统设计与实现
发布时间:2024-03-24 03:39
船舶制造虚拟试验数据管理系统是利用水动力学、流体动力学、理论模型和细粒度数值算法,以高性能计算和大规模数据分析为基础,支持科研领域和工业领域的使用者,完成在不同海洋状态下,船舶受到海洋的流体动力的作用和影响的虚拟试验。船舶制造虚拟试验系统需要支持较大规模的使用者,同时、在线完成试验过程。与此同时,船舶制造虚拟试验系统在工作过程中使用大量的试验参数、模型等数据,并产生大量的试验结果数据。因此,船舶制造虚拟试验系统需要支持并发性高、大规模试验数据的分布式数据库管理系统。船舶制造虚拟试验系统中试验类型众多,不同试验的参数差别大,参数的类型多而且格式不统一,试验中生成数据格式多样,关系型数据库难以满足虚拟试验系统的数据特点和性能要求,因此采用无模式的NoSQL数据库进行数据的组织和管理。本文的目标是构建分布式的MongoDB数据库管理系统,为船舶制造虚拟试验系统提供数据管理支持。本文设计并实现了船舶制造虚拟试验数据管理系统,支持虚拟试验数据的分布式存储、查询、删除、更新、增加、聚合、Map-Reduce、索引、全文检索、审计、备份、灾备与容错、日志分析等功能。根据需求分析,将船舶制造虚拟试验数...
【文章页数】:92 页
【学位级别】:硕士
【部分图文】:
本文编号:3936909
【文章页数】:92 页
【学位级别】:硕士
【部分图文】:
图1-1抽象层架构图
哈尔滨工业大学工程硕士学位论文储的数据,如HBase、MongoDB、Redis等。系统包含以下口模块、执行命令模块及可以将关系型数据库中的数据模型据库支持的数据模型模块。系统有效解决了关系型数据库与据相互迁移和转换数据模式的问题。nLawrence[8]提出一层中间件,....
图1-2Spanner架构图
虚拟映射关系迁移到SQL数据库中。架构如下图所示:图1-1抽象层架构图Google于2012年提出一种新的关系型数据库模型FI/Spanner[10],很好的解决关系型数据库跨节点的数据分布问题和可扩展性问题。PingCAP团队参考FI/Spanner架构,设....
图1-3TiDB架构图
图1-3TiDB架构图TiDB数据库由TiDBServers、TiKVCluster、PDCluster三部分组成。TiDBServers负责接收并解析SQL命令,通过TiKVCluster与PDCluster两部分获得运行结果,无需存储数据,....
图1-4MyCAT架构图
图1-3TiDB架构图TiDB数据库由TiDBServers、TiKVCluster、PDCluster三部分组成。TiDBServers负责接收并解析SQL命令,通过TiKVCluster与PDCluster两部分获得运行结果,无需存储数据,....
本文编号:3936909
本文链接:https://www.wllwen.com/kejilunwen/ruanjiangongchenglunwen/3936909.html